Good things to know

Which word is more common?

Incident is more commonly used than affair in everyday language. Incident is a more general term that can be used in a variety of contexts, while affair is more specific and often associated with personal relationships.

What’s the difference in the tone of formality between affair and incident?

Both affair and incident can be used in formal or informal contexts, but affair may be more commonly used in informal contexts when referring to personal relationships.
